When ‘Bruce Lee’ came to town
The year was 1974 – it was a very different Cayman at the time. No TV, no radio, no roundabouts. If you took a photograph with your Kodak Instamatic camera, your film was sent away to Miami for processing and you’d see the prints about three weeks later.
